A radical expression is said to be in standard form if the following conditions hold: 1. The radicand is positive. 2. The radical index is as small as possible. 3. The exponent of each factor of the radicand is a natural number less than the radical index. 4. There are no fractions in the radicand. 5.To simplify a radical, factor the number inside the radical and pull out any perfect square factors as a power of the radical. It is the real solution of the equation x 3 = 80. The cube root of 80 is expressed as ∛80 or 2 ∛10 in the radical form and as (80) ⅓ or (80) 0.33 in the exponent form. The prime factorization of 80 is 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 5, hence, the cube root of 80 in its lowest ... kenosha movie showtimes The square root of a number is the number which, when multiplied by itself, gives the original number as the product. The square root of 65 is 8.0622577483. The square root of 65 in the radical form is expressed as √65 and in the exponent form, it is expressed as 65 1/2. For example \(\sqrt{72}\) can be reduced to \(\sqrt{4 \times 18} = 2 \sqrt{18}\). But \(18\) still has the factor \(9\), so we can simplify further: \(2 \sqrt{18} = 2 \sqrt{9 \times 2} = 2 \times 3 \sqrt{2} = 6\sqrt{2}\).The square root of 17 is approximately 4.12.
